Output 28bd05a80f5ee6038f81ac376b7a4954af720aca10d6bccf858d891ed925e63d:0

value
26835
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de07fbb1a9d43a2bc78dd4902fb7b31a028bdaff OP_EQUALVERIFY OP_CHECKSIG
address
1MEzaGWYE4fe95hChDc1kQiDBNYRyRHqi8
transaction
28bd05a80f5ee6038f81ac376b7a4954af720aca10d6bccf858d891ed925e63d
spent
true